Central Gardena, Gardena, CA Guía Local

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Central Gardena?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Central Gardena | $1,832 | $1,495 | $2,017 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Central Gardena | $1,958 | $1,700 | $2,550 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Central Gardena | $2,616 | $2,095 | $3,300 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Central Gardena | $3,390 | $3,390 | $3,390 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Central Gardena
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Central Gardena?
Actualmente hay 110 Apartamentos Estudios en Central Gardena con alquileres que van desde $1,495 hasta $2,017, con un precio medio de $1,832.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Central Gardena?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Central Gardena varian entre $1,700 y $2,550 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,958
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Central Gardena?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Central Gardena van desde $2,095 hasta $3,300.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$2,616
